Coronation Street could be welcoming back a soap legend to help take down Lou Michaelis with Maria Connor, according to fans.
Maria (Samia Longchambon) has been a staple on screens for years - making her debut in 2000. And it didn’t take her long to become a firm favourite with fans.
She’s also played a part in several big storylines. From her many failed romances to feuds on the street, her time in Weatherfield has not been short of drama.
Especially at the moment, as in recent months she has clashed with newcomer Lou (Farrel Hegarty). The nightmare neighbour rocked up to the cobbles earlier this year with thug husband Mick (Joe Layton).

However, in May, Mick ended up brutally killing soap legend Craig Tinker (Colson Smith) in a shock drunken attack, with it also being revealed that Mick abuses Lou.
Mick has since been sent to prison - while Lou - who is a mum to three kids, including troublemaker Brody (Ryan Mulvey) - has remained on the cobbles.
Since then, Lou has tried to win over her fellow cobbles residents, insisting she is nothing like her husband. However, Maria has shared her concerns and dislike for Lou.

This week, while at the Platt’s housewarming barbecue, Maria nearly caught Lou stealing some cash. The pair got into a scrap and Lou ended up falling into a coffee table.
However, despite telling Maria’s husband Gary (Mikey North) - who fans think she will have an affair with soon - that she wouldn’t report Maria to the police, later on, Maria was arrested.

Midwife Marcus made his first appearance on the soap back in 2007 and became a regular on the cobbles when he started dating Swan Tully (Anthony Cotton).
He also struck up a romance with Maria after he moved in with her and became a father figure to her son, Liam. Marcus ended up leaving the street in 2014.
